Cost of Living Comparison Between Sandanski and Varna Cost of Living Comparison Between Sandanski and Varna

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,073 per month in Sandanski vs $1,486 in Varna,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,692 per month in Sandanski vs $2,323 in Varna,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,311 per month in Sandanski vs $3,161 in Varna, rent included.

Sandanski is about 28% cheaper than Varna,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Sandanski sits 22% below the global median, while Varna is 8%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$350 in Sandanski versus $636 in Varna.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

Salaries run about 116% higher in Varna,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$47.00 in Sandanski versus $60.0 in Varna.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$252 vs $283 – making Sandanski the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
